From 4aac7b1a9a3696ee06d193061a893e5290b79124 Mon Sep 17 00:00:00 2001 From: Peter Zhu Date: Sat, 16 Sep 2023 13:24:41 -0400 Subject: [PATCH] Another try to fix build in emscripten malloc_trim is defined in emscripten/emmalloc.h on emscripten. --- gc.c | 5 +++++ 1 file changed, 5 insertions(+) diff --git a/gc.c b/gc.c index cc4406c0c9..6535a62851 100644 --- a/gc.c +++ b/gc.c @@ -62,6 +62,11 @@ #ifdef HAVE_MALLOC_TRIM # include + +# ifdef __EMSCRIPTEN__ +/* malloc_trim is defined in emscripten/emmalloc.h on emscripten. */ +# include +# endif #endif #if !defined(PAGE_SIZE) && defined(HAVE_SYS_USER_H)